Honeymoon in Bali - 7-Day Itinerary

Friday, February 23, 2024: Arrival in Bali

Welcome to Bali! Upon arrival at the Ngurah Rai International Airport, transfer to your luxurious honeymoon resort. Spend the morning relaxing and enjoying the resort amenities. In the afternoon, head to Seminyak Beach, known for its stunning sunsets, and take a romantic stroll along the coastline. In the evening, indulge in a candlelit dinner at one of the beachfront restaurants.

  • Seminyak Beach: Free, 2 hours
  • Candlelit Dinner: Average cost per couple - $50 to $100, 2 hours
Saturday, February 24, 2024: Explore Ubud

Start your day with a visit to the Tegalalang Rice Terraces, famous for their beautiful landscapes. In the afternoon, visit the Sacred Monkey Forest Sanctuary, where you can observe playful monkeys and explore the serene temple complex. In the evening, watch a traditional Balinese dance performance at the Ubud Palace.

  • Tegalalang Rice Terraces: Admission fee - $1, 2 hours
  • Sacred Monkey Forest Sanctuary: Admission fee - $5, 2 hours
  • Balinese Dance Performance: Average cost per couple - $20 to $30, 2 hours
Sunday, February 25, 2024: Nusa Penida Island

Embark on a day trip to Nusa Penida Island. Start your morning by visiting the breathtaking Kelingking Beach, known for its iconic dinosaur-shaped cliff and crystal-clear waters. Afterward, head to Angel's Billabong and Broken Beach, natural rock formations that create stunning coastal views. End the day with a visit to Crystal Bay, where you can relax on the pristine white sand beach.

  • Kelingking Beach: Free, 2 hours
  • Angel's Billabong and Broken Beach: Free, 2 hours
  • Crystal Bay: Free, 2 hours
Monday, February 26, 2024: Water Temple and Tanah Lot

Begin your day with a visit to the iconic Pura Ulun Danu Bratan, a picturesque water temple located on Lake Bratan. Explore the beautiful temple complex and enjoy the tranquil surroundings. Afterward, make your way to Tanah Lot, a rock formation temple perched on a cliff overlooking the ocean. Witness a mesmerizing sunset and capture unforgettable moments.

  • Pura Ulun Danu Bratan: Admission fee - $4, 2 hours
  • Tanah Lot Temple: Admission fee - $3, 2 hours
Tuesday, February 27, 2024: White Water Rafting and Spa Retreat

Get your adrenaline pumping with a thrilling white water rafting adventure along the Ayung River. Enjoy the exhilarating rapids and the lush green surroundings. Afterward, pamper yourselves with a couples' spa retreat, where you can indulge in relaxing massages and rejuvenating treatments.

  • White Water Rafting: Average cost per person - $30 to $50, 4 hours
  • Spa Retreat: Average cost per couple - $100 to $150, 3 hours
Wednesday, February 28, 2024: Uluwatu Temple and Jimbaran Beach

Visit the magnificent Uluwatu Temple, perched on a cliff with breathtaking views of the Indian Ocean. Explore the temple grounds and catch the mesmerizing Kecak dance performance at sunset. Afterward, head to Jimbaran Beach for a romantic seafood dinner by the beach.

  • Uluwatu Temple: Admission fee - $4, 2 hours
  • Kecak Dance Performance: Average cost per person - $10 to $15, 1 hour
  • Seafood Dinner at Jimbaran Beach: Average cost per couple - $50 to $80, 2 hours
Thursday, February 29, 2024: Relaxation and Departure

Enjoy your last day in Bali by relaxing at your resort and savoring the tropical paradise. Take a dip in the pool, enjoy spa treatments, or simply unwind on the beach. In the afternoon, check out from your hotel and transfer to the airport for your departure.

  • Resort Relaxation: Free, 4 hours
  • Airport Transfer: Average cost per couple - $20 to $30, 1 hour

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path experiences in Bali, consider visiting Tirta Gangga, a stunning water palace with beautifully landscaped gardens and pools. Another hidden gem is Nusa Ceningan, a small island near Nusa Lembongan, where you can relax on pristine beaches and explore secret coves. Locals also love visiting Sidemen, a peaceful village known for its lush rice terraces and traditional Balinese culture.
